The fishing account makes this idea tangible in my head that by ourselves we can do nothing, but through Jesus there is nothing we cannot do. The power of Christ emboldens us and gives us faith when everything else around us seems to be falling apart. God’s presence brings power to us in the form of healing and comfort. We can be confident in the that God’s presence restores and makes us new.
